6ES7212-1AF40-0XB0 SIEMENS Exclusive Safety CPU Original Brand New
The 6ES7212-1AF40-0XB0 SIEMENS safety controller belongs to the SIMATIC S7-1200F series, a line designed for compact automation environments requiring high reliability and integrated functional safety. This model, known as the CPU 1212 FC, combines flexible control capability with essential safety features inside a single compact unit. With onboard digital and analog inputs, it supports a broad range of field devices while maintaining compatibility with standard and safety-related applications. Its structure allows seamless project implementation in small to medium machine designs where dependable behavior and consistent diagnostics are essential.
The unit operates on a DC power supply and includes dedicated I/O channels: eight digital inputs, six digital outputs, and two analog inputs for 0–10 V signals. These integrated resources provide an adaptable base for motion, monitoring, and general machine logic tasks. One of the strengths of the S7-1200F platform is its ability to combine standard automation tasks with safety requirements under one engineering environment. Through the TIA Portal and the STEP 7 Safety toolset, users can design complete control programs while benefiting from pre-certified blocks that simplify configuration and reduce engineering effort.
Applications requiring compliance with strict international standards, such as IEC 61508 up to SIL 3 or ISO 13849-1 up to PL e, can be implemented with confidence thanks to TÜV-certified libraries and structured workflows. Diagnostic messages are automatically generated and presented in clear text to support rapid troubleshooting. Even when the CPU enters STOP mode, system diagnostics remain available, helping operators maintain visibility into the machine state at all times.
The controller also offers integrated PROFINET functionalities used for both controller and device roles, ensuring interoperability across distributed architectures. Standard and fail-safe I/O modules can be combined within one system, making the design highly scalable. This flexibility allows users to expand their solutions without changing platforms or engineering tools. As a result, the 6ES7212-1AF40-0XB0 provides a reliable foundation for safety-oriented automation with convenient commissioning and long-term operational efficiency.
Overview
The fail-safe SIMATIC S7-1200 controllers extend the capabilities of standard CPUs with additional safety functions. These controllers support safety tasks according to IEC 61508 up to SIL 3 and ISO 13849-1 up to PL e. Safety programs are engineered in TIA Portal using STEP 7 Safety, which includes TÜV-certified blocks and supports both LAD and FBD programming languages. The platform combines safety and standard automation within a single engineering environment.
